From what I've learned the Moon in this case should be interpreted as first house. Conjucting the asc makes it very strong in the chart and probably gives this person Cancer traits (since the Moon rules Cancer).
I didn't quite understand your second question....
If you do these charts in Placidus, as well, you'll see that you might get some extra information.
